Do you have an agents license or a brokers license? If the latter, you should consider applying to one of the big brokerage - Aon, Marsh, Willis, Gallagher, Locton, etc.
What did you do prior to obtaining your license? Consider working for a brokerage that caters to businesses in your prior field. You’d have a leg up over others. Good luck.
Apply at one of the agencies. I started at a local farmers office and was able to learn a bit. Wherever you go make sure they’re willing to teach you
